The living spirit versus hell
"It is a horrid difference between the artificial and the real; as if a glass wall separates the soul from its source; as if a person reaches out for what can be seen, but cannot be touched, and in that woeful distance they get only visitor’s rights to see themselves, because they come nearer and nearer, only to not come near enough. I know now of a hell where the living spirit dies in the tomb of misdeeds and misunderstandings. For the living spirit alone is what connects us to the whole, and to each other, for it is life, and everything else is hollow, separate, and dead. ...."
Excerpted from IN AND OF, by Jack Haas
